Web9 jun. 2016 · For patients with locally advanced breast cancer, neoadjuvant systemic therapy (NST) is generally considered the standard of care, and for selected patients with operable breast cancer, NST has become an alternative to adjuvant chemotherapy. The first is the movement of water through the fascia, and second, movement of the fascia itself. magnum freight linesWebThe Bowen technique (or Bowen therapy) is an alternative type of physical manipulation named after Australian Thomas Ambrose Bowen (Tom Bowen) (1916–1982). There is no clear evidence that the technique is a useful medical intervention. [1] History [ edit] Bowen had no formal medical training [2] and described his approach as a "gift from God".
